Full Job Description
Job Description:

Parsons is seeking a highly skilled Technical Lead to join our Joint Staff Chief Digital and Artificial Intelligence Office (CDAO) team. In this role, you will define and enforce technical and engineering standards, establish system architecture, and ensure technical quality and process consistency across multiple agile delivery PODs supporting critical Department of Defense missions.

What You'll Be Doing:
  • Set, communicate, and enforce technical and engineering standards across delivery PODs, ensuring consistency with streamlined processes and frameworks
  • Define and evolve overarching system architecture, ensuring alignment with mission requirements, security standards, and enterprise objectives
  • Provide technical leadership and oversight to cross-functional PODs, guiding solution design, technology selection, and engineering best practices
  • Establish and maintain engineering standards, development frameworks, and reusable patterns to drive technical excellence and efficiency
  • Review and validate technical outputs, ensuring solutions meet quality, performance, security, and compliance requirements
  • Collaborate with product managers, agile leads, and mission stakeholders to translate business requirements into robust, scalable technical solutions
  • Mentor and develop engineering talent, fostering a culture of continuous improvement, technical innovation, and knowledge sharing
  • Stay current on emerging technologies, industry standards, and DoD technical directives, and proactively identify opportunities to enhance technical capabilities and architecture
  • Support technical risk assessment, mitigation planning, and resolution of complex technical challenges across PODs

What Required Skills You'll Bring:
  • Active TS/SCI security clearance
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Systems, or related field
  • Minimum 10 years of experience in technical leadership, systems engineering, or solution architecture roles
  • Proven experience defining system architecture and establishing engineering standards for complex, mission-critical systems
  • Strong track record of ensuring technical quality, process consistency, and successful delivery across multiple development teams or PODs
  • Deep understanding of secure software development, data engineering, and systems integration within federal/DoD environments
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and technical problem-solving skills

What Desired Skills You'll Bring:
  • Master's degree in a relevant discipline
  • Experience supporting Joint Staff, CDAO, or similar high-level DoD organizations
  • Expertise in cloud architectures, DevSecOps, data platforms, and AI/ML solution delivery
  • Familiarity with DoD technical standards, cybersecurity frameworks (e.g., CMMC, RMF), and enterprise architecture principles
  • Advanced certifications in systems architecture, cloud, or engineering disciplines (e.g., AWS Solutions Architect, TOGAF, CISSP)
  • Demonstrated ability to drive technical innovation and mentor engineering teams in large, matrixed organizations


Security Clearance Requirement:
An active Top Secret SCI security clearance is required for this position.
